About Kenefick Ranch Winery

Almost 25 years ago, in the midst of a successful and respected career as a neurosurgeon, including training at the Mayo Clinic, and tenures as Chief of Neurosurgery at California Pacific Medical Center and St. Mary’s Hospital & Medical Center in San Francisco, Dr. Thomas Kenefick fell in love with the Napa Valley and became fascinated with the correlation between vines and disease.  Over time, he acquired 125 acres of vineyard property in the foothills of the Palisades Mountains in Calistoga. 

After creating a world class vineyard, growing grapes for some of the most prestigious wineries in the Valley, in 2002 he decided to produce his own wines, and with the inaugural release of his 2002 Kenefick Ranch Cabernet, a new winery was born!  While only 384 cases of this first vintage were released to an overwhelmingly enthusiastic reception, the 2003 production was expanded in both volume and offerings to include 910 cases of Cabernet Sauvignon and 490 cases of Cabernet Franc, named after his daughter Caitlin.

In the coming years, plans are being made to build a winery on the vineyard land in order to ultimately produce estate grown and bottled wines.  The goal will be to continue to produce exceptional red wines – including a classic Bordeaux blend with all five Bordeaux varietals, and add a white blend to the mix.
